Two Ways to Split a PDF

Use Extract Page Range when you only need certain pages — for example 1-3, 5, 8-10 extracts pages 1, 2, 3, 5, 8, 9, and 10 into a new PDF in that order. Use Split Every Page when you want each page as its own separate PDF (one download per page). Both modes preserve the original document's text layer, embedded fonts, hyperlinks, and bookmarks — what comes out is a true subset of the source, not a re-rendered copy.

Walkthrough: Extracting a Chapter

Say you have a 240-page research report and your professor only assigned chapter 3, which spans pages 47 to 78. Instead of emailing the whole 30 MB PDF, drop it into the splitter, switch to Extract Page Range, type 47-78, and click split. You'll receive a 32-page PDF named after the original with the page range appended — typically under 5 MB. Hyperlinks inside chapter 3 that point to other parts of the report will simply lead nowhere when clicked, but everything internal to those pages stays clickable.

When to Use "Split Every Page"

The "Split Every Page" mode is most useful for filing systems and OCR pipelines — for example, when each page is a separate invoice, or when uploading a multi-page batch to a document management system that expects one file per record. A 50-page scan becomes 50 single-page PDFs in one click. Browsers will throttle simultaneous downloads, so allow popups for this site if your file manager only receives the first few.

What page-range syntax is supported?

Comma-separated single pages and hyphenated ranges. Example: 1, 3-5, 8, 10-12. Spaces are ignored, and the order you list ranges is the order they appear in the output.

Will the original PDF be modified?

No. The original file is read once into memory; only the new split PDFs are downloaded. The source file on your disk is untouched.

Are bookmarks and hyperlinks preserved?

Internal links between pages that both made it into the split survive intact. Links pointing to pages that were dropped become inactive, and bookmarks for missing pages are removed.
